Ingredients

  • Chicken fillet

    2 piece

  • Carrots

    1 piece

  • Potatoes

    3 piece

  • Chicken egg

    3 piece

  • Soft cheese

    200 g

  • Pineapple

    300 g

  • Pine nuts

  • Mayonnaise

Cooking

step-0
Let's start with the preparation of products.
step-1
First, put the chicken in salted water and put on fire.
step-2
So do potatoes and carrots.
step-3
The fire put eggs. After poultry, vegetables and eggs are cooked, you need to put everything aside to cool.
step-4
When Kura has cooled, cut it cubes and soak in pineapple juice ( from the jar )
step-5
Now, when the vegetables have cooled. Begin alternately grate the ingredients on a large grater. First carrots, then potatoes, then eggs and cheese.
step-6
All the products are ready, we begin to collect our mouth-watering salad. First layer of Carrots. On top of mayonnaise.
step-7
A second layer of potatoes. Also impregnate the layer with mayonnaise. The third egg. The top layer of mayonnaise.
step-8
It's time for pine nuts.
step-9
Fourth layer - Pineapple. Cover them with mayonnaise is not necessary. Fifth layer - the Chicken. On top of the mayonnaise and pine nuts. I have five layers placed in half of the salad bowls, so I repeated the display. The result is 10. I for juiciness watered lettuce with a small amount of pineapple juice ( from the jar). Once the salad is assembled, put it in the fridge for a few hours, ideally overnight. When the salad sufficiently soaked, take it out of the fridge and carefully turn it upside down on a plate, pre-walking a knife around the edge of the salad ( that would be easier to slip out of the bowl ).
